A car burns 40% of the oil in its engine. The car contains 6000 mL of oil. How much oil does the car burn?

You do 6000*.40 

So your answer is 2400 mL

The quotient of a number and 3 decreased by 121 is -164. Select the solution to the sentence shown.

Its algebra. The original equation is \frac{x}{3} -121 = -164

To solve for a variable, we reverse the order of operations, beginning with addition/subtraction, and then multiplication/division. To remove a number from one side, we must do the opposite to the other side. In this case, to get rid of the -121 we must add 121 to the -164. This gives us -43. Then, to get the x by itself, we must multiply the other side by 3. -43*3=129

When we are doing the opposite of an operation to the other side, we are really reversing the operation and, to keep both sides equal, we must do whatever we have done to one side to the other side. So when we have -121, we add 121 as it equals 0, therefore it is gone. Since a equation must be balanced, we have to do what we did to the other side (adding 121).

Solve for x

Answer:

x = 3/4

Step-by-step explanation:

Step 1: Write equation

5x - 2(x + 1) = 1/4

Step 2: Solve for <em>x</em>

  1. <u>Distribute -2:</u> 5x - 2x - 2 = 1/4
  2. <u>Combine like terms:</u> 3x - 2 = 1/4
  3. <u>Add 2 to both sides:</u> 3x = 9/4
  4. <u>Divide both sides by 3:</u> x = 3/4

Step 3: Check

<em>Plug in x to verify it's a solution.</em>

5(3/4) - 2(3/4 + 1) = 1/4

15/4 - 2(7/4) = 1/4

15/4 - 14/4 = 1/4

1/4 = 1/4
